如何在像gatsby

时间:2019-07-06 15:26:53

标签: aws-lambda netlify jamstack

我想在用户上传视频时得到通知。因此,我正在运行pubsubhub服务器。和 在本地计算机的1337端口监听。

var pubsubhub = require("pubsubhubbub"),
topic = "https://www.youtube.com/xml/feeds/videos.xml? 
channel_id=UCdM4pTNXElGNqBOZbvxmzjg",
hub = "http://pubsubhubbub.appspot.com/";

var pubsub = pubsubhub.createServer({
callbackUrl: "https://hopeful.com/.netlify/functions/newUpload"
});

pubsub.listen(1337); 

pubsub.on("subscribe", (data) => {
console.log("Subscribe");
console.log(data);
});

现在要在生产中实现此功能,我正在运行一个lambda函数'`deploy-succeeded.js',其中 我已经输入了这个pubsub代码。但是我的问题是我必须在哪个端口上监听?它将是“ process.env.PORT”

0 个答案:

没有答案